buygala:Do not rewrite history about Nixon and that's not true. No politician in the US or UK especially a cabinet minister or near the position that Saraki hold will be going through a criminal trial and still remained in office, whether he pleaded guilty or not. A cabinet minister in the UK Chris Humes who lied to the police that it was his wife that was driving their car while speeding and his wife took the blame. Few years after he left his wife for another woman, his wife went back to the police and told them the truth in revenge and both were charged by the police for lying.. The minister not only immediately resigned as a cabinet minister but was forced to quit as a member of parliament by his party and his constituent immediately even though he pleaded not guilty to the charges. He was later found guilty and was sent to jailed and today he is no body. |
